The Actual Statistical Beginnings Supporting Our Very Own Entertainment
Our Very Own entertainment draws its foundation from this Galton-style board, created by Sir Francis Galton in the late 1800s to demonstrate the central limitation theory and regular distribution in statistics. The scientific tool evolved into the gaming marvel you enjoy now. This tool initially contained rows of pegs arranged in a triangle-shaped formation, whereby little spheres would fall down, arbitrarily deflecting leftward or right at each obstacle until settling into compartments at that bottom.
When TV producers transformed this statistical concept for general viewers in 1983, developers created what turned into one of the most memorable segments in entertainment broadcast history. This transformation from mathematical demonstration device to Plinko signifies a intriguing evolution spanning over a hundred years. Now, our very own electronic edition maintains the core principles while delivering extraordinary availability and configuration features that tangible boards could not ever attain.
Exactly How Our Very Own Play Mechanism Works
Our Very Own game operates on a misleadingly basic premise that conceals complex mathematical computations. Participants drop a token from its top of one pyramidal platform featuring several rows of uniformly-spaced pegs. When the token drops, it encounters pegs that redirect it unpredictably to each side, producing thousands of potential routes to its lower slots.

Individual contact with a obstacle constitutes an isolated event with about equal probability of bouncing leftward or right, while subtle elements like disc velocity and trajectory can create small variations. The accumulation of those dual decisions across multiple rows produces the typical normal curve spread shape in prize rates.

Understanding the Odds and Prizes
The computational beauty supporting our very own entertainment stems from dual distribution concepts. Each line represents an independent trial with dual endings, and the cumulative outcome determines ultimate positioning. Using a 16-line grid, there exist 65,536 potential routes, while numerous converge on same locations due by the triangle-shaped pin layout.
Middle slots get disproportionately extra chips because numerous route combinations lead there, making smaller payouts appear regularly. Oppositely, extreme boundary slots require consecutive uniform bounces—statistically rare events that explain significantly larger rewards. One disc attaining the most distant periphery position on a sixteen-row platform has beaten approximately one in thirty-two thousand seven hundred sixty-eight odds, justifying why such locations contain the most substantial multipliers.
RTP figures usually range from 96 to 99 percent across different setups, indicating the casino margin remains favorable with different casino games. The theoretical return spreads unevenly across individual sessions due from fluctuation, but reaches the anticipated value over sufficient iterations adhering to that rule of substantial numbers.
